If Castwren flags your plugin's feed output as invalid, don't panic — it's usually a missing enclosure length or a stray unescaped ampersand. Run the validator locally in strict mode first; it reports the exact line. Only file a ticket if strict mode passes but production still rejects it. The full error-code reference is on the internal page below.

wiki page, bagef-yajof: https://sentry.sivrelcloud.corp/board

**Memo — Revised Commission Scheme**

Welcome aboard! Before you dive in, a quick heads-up on the commission rework at Pellwright & Dunmore. The old flat-rate model rewarded volume over margin, so from next quarter reps on the Silverbeck line earn tiered rates tied to gross profit, not units shifted. Early grumbling has mostly settled — the top performers actually come out ahead. You'll own the first quarterly review, so expect some lobbying. One sensitive item for your eyes is noted below.

management briefing: Headcount on the Belix team goes from 60 to 93 by the end of November. Gross margin on Belix came in at 23 percent against a plan of 47 percent.

The tax-rate lookup cache in the Breva checkout service worries me. Entries are keyed only by region code, so a stale or poisoned entry would apply the wrong rate to every order in that region until expiry. Please verify: TTLs are short enough to bound exposure, negative lookups aren't cached, and the refresh path revalidates against the signed rate feed rather than trusting upstream blindly. Also confirm eviction is size-bounded so an attacker can't churn the keyspace. Current cache settings for review:

limits module of yagaf-yajef:
RATE_LIMITS = {
    "novwyn": 950,
    "wenath": 428,
    "prawyn": 413,
    "gorvan": 539,
    "praael": 870,
    "drumir": 113,
    "gordor": 439,
}

FAQ: Why did the Quillpile autoscaler spin up 40 workers overnight?

Probably a stuck consumer — queue depth climbs, scaler panics. Check the dead-letter count first; if it's nonzero, drain it before touching scaling limits. Maintainers can pause the scaler from the ops shell using the passphrase below.

vault phrase of hahig-kafop = zorael-aldix-sorael